Ultra-Compact Microcontrollers: A Deep Exploration of Ambiq AI's Offerings
Ambiq AI stands as a pioneering force in the realm of ultra-low power microcontrollers. Their innovative devices leverage groundbreaking technology, notably their proprietary Subthreshold PowerManagement (SPM) platform, to achieve unprecedented levels of energy efficiency. This exceptional feat empowers a wide range of applications, particularly in areas where battery consumption is paramount.
From wearable sensors and IoT applications to industrial monitoring systems, Ambiq's microcontrollers are redefining the landscape of low-power design.
